09 bushing ?

i just bought an 09 wrx and dont really care for the shifter feel. i'm going to buy the kartboy front & rear bushings but i'm not sure if i should get the shift linkage bushings too?

Havent read of too many people getting that bushing. A short shifter with front and rear bushings really clean the slop out of the shifter though.
